My hair is, what one could say, a challenge. I admit  that, yes now I am older, my hair is a lot, in fact many times better, but there's always one issue. Split ends. I have my hair trimmed on the ends and feathered every four to six weeks minimum, I brush my hair working from the bottom and am a healthy food obsessor. I am certain the amount of vegetables, protein, fruits, minerals and healthy fats in my diet are enough to sustain me; so what's the deal?

The VO5 hair oils that I have been using
Well... my Hair Dresser says my hair is thick, but isn't. It's not fine, but average and by three Hairdressers they've all said "There is a lot of hair on your head, why so much hair?". With feathering and cutting, you would think my hair would contain itself. Now the frizz factor is back, and with hair being a odd deep blonde, going into verges of ginger in some places (I had 'strawberry blonde' hair as a baby until about three years of age) and brown in others, it looks like a wavy, curly, frizzy mess :/ Even more irritating-yes, my hair does have that 'shine' that hair should have, but the ends are terrible after some time, and that got me thinking; maybe my hair needs a spa day. Hair oils, to feed my hair with nutrients and moisture.  So I went hunting, taking me seconds after remembering someone gave me hair oils, a four pack from VO5 and I never opened them.  So after my massive paragraphs about my hair, here is my review to hair oils after day one.

Week one before applying first tube of
 hair oil. Here my hair appears
rather fine and not very full.
Lets see if this changes..
The back of the pack said you must dampen hair first and "lather" the oils into your hair, after leaving the oils to heat up in the bath,sink or shower. With this oil, the instructions said to be sure NOT to exceed time for over a minute other "this product may cause irritation", a bit of a concern for me, however I left it on for roughly 30 to 40 seconds. Then came washing the product out in time to avoid the irritation; which took some time. Afterwards, I was instructed by the packet information to carry on with my shampoo/ shampoo and conditioner, but being me, I forgot to buy conditioner... um....

The night I left my hair to dry naturally, as again to try an avoid hair damage I let my hair dry naturally which takes a long time, it began to become frizzy. Once brushed, my hair became even more of a mess, standing in all angles on my head, fairly normal thing for someone who has slightly curly hair, or wavy hair, depending on everyone's individual opinions of defining curly or wavy hair. The next morning, I awoke with my hair feeling smoother than normal and looking a lot thicker, I looked in the mirror and BAM!: extremely soft, shiny waves, but guess what, I get that usually, so couldn't decipher if it was my natural hair or the oils working this. As the day progressed, I noticed my hair did indeed appear shinier, smoother and thicker, more than usual. So, did it work? Well I think it may have, yes. However I will be applying the next tube of oil Sunday same as last week and taking photographs to see if the difference is noticeable, so look out.

For now, we will just have to wait and see what this brings until my next post of this review.

Hello I hope all is well. Today I have a mini review of mine, sharing my favourite and new perfumes and fragrances. Now, I am not sure if I would call myself a perfume lover. Only recently have I bothered to use perfumes apart from one which I rarely ever used. It was just because of the fact that I never wanted to or felt the need to, until I received many as gifts for my Birthday and Christmas and they smelt so nice. So here's my newly discovered and favourite perfumes and fragrances. 


DKNY Red Delicious: 
DKNY Red Delicious
(photography taken by me, Caris)
I recieved this perfume as a Christmas gift and I have to say it really does smell delicious. I love fruity flower smelling fragrances and perfumes and this one smells just like a delicious red apple; the pretty bottle being in the shape of an apple with a silver top and a touch spray dispenser. My favourite of all ny new perfumes.

I definitely recommend this for those like me who wish to have a lovely smelling perfume to wear which is not overwhelming, but a delicate scent to it, such as one of a flower or fruit extract. Just two sprays is all I think is needed with this perfume.   

Britney Spears Believe:
Britney Spears Believe
(photgraph taken by me, Caris)
 I am not normally one to buy products of the rich and famous, but this perfume smells lovely. I recieved this as a birthday gift and I really like it. It's hard to explain the way it smells, but it's a bit like something sweet like a rose or small flower.. I know an odd comparison but this perfumes scent is strong, with it being easily noticed with just one spray. Another perfume recommendation from me. A must for anyone like me who likes delicate perfumes and fragrances. One or two sprays is all I think I need because I only like to use a little perfume, otherwise too much can give me a headache.



So..? Kiss Me.
(photography by me Caris)
So...? Kiss Me: 
So...? Kiss Me eua de toilette is an old favourite of mine. You can get 30ml bottles and 50ml bottles. I managed to find my current 50ml bottle in Boots for £5.24 instead of £10.49.  It smells so so nice. The best I can describe it is sweet smelling sugary scent. It smells so delicate and doesn't have that strong chemical hint in it like many perfumes do that
I have come across, so again just a few sprays and it lasts a long time being worth the cost. Plus it smells delightful too. I recommend this it is my all time favourite and I always must have one at home.

So..? Eternal
(photography taken by me, Caris)
So...? Eternal:
From the same people who made the So...? Kiss me eua de toilette, So...? Eternal was given to me as a gift for my 18th
Birthday and it has a very sweet smell to it. It smells like a mixture of vanilla essence and plant essence and once again only a few sprays are needed. I am still becoming used to this one as it smells like a more powerful version of the So...? Kiss Me but with the difference of a hint of vanilla and plant essence.

Those are all from my small collection of fragrances and perfumes, but I would definately recommend them and why not give them a try, being sure to always use the tester to be sure you like the fragrance and perfume that you've picked up.
